我在DB中存储了这个时间框架:伦敦(BST)的15:00到16:00的任何一天

当我在此时间帧之间收到事件时,我需要执行一个程序IF.

我现在在巴黎(16:22)运行测试,在伦敦是15:22(因此在存储在数据库中的时间帧之间).

这是我的代码

// create Local Date Time from what I have stored in the DB

LocalDateTime dateTime1 = LocalDateTime.of(2017, Month.JUNE, 15, 15, 00);

LocalDateTime dateTime2 = LocalDateTime.of(2017, Month.JUNE, 15, 16, 00);

Instant now = Instant.now();

System.out.println (now.isAfter (dateTime1.atZone(ZoneId.of("BST", ZoneId.SHORT_IDS)).toInstant()));

System.out.println (now.isBefore(dateTime2.atZone(ZoneId.of("BST", ZoneId.SHORT_IDS)).toInstant()));

理论上现在(在巴黎16:22 /伦敦15:22)是在伦敦(15:00)的dateTime1之后和伦敦的dateTime2(16:00)之前

但我现在不是那个dateTime2之前的那个

bst java_Java的BST ZoneId代表什么?相关推荐

  1. bst java_Java经典算法:最大的BST子树

    给定一棵二叉树,找到最大的子树,即二叉搜索树(BST),其中最大表示其中的节点数最多的子树. Java解决方案 class Wrapper{ int size; int lower, upper; b ...

  2. Windows下LATEX排版论文攻略—CTeX、JabRef使用心得, 包括 IEEEtran.bst

    笔者刚刚接触到TEX排版,相关知识完全空白,用了两天时间学习并完成了一篇论文的完整排版. 期间遇到不少小问题,着实辛苦,分享至上,现将其解决办法总结归纳,共同学习. 一.工具介绍 TeX是一个很好排版 ...

  3. 二叉搜索树之:【BST】【基本应用汇合】

    Ⅰ 索树BST与平衡树Treap的区别,已经BST的基本功能介绍 二叉搜索树之:[二叉搜索树与平衡树的区别][BST和treap的区别]_bei2002315的博客-CSDN博客 Ⅱ 二叉搜索树的基本 ...

  4. PAT甲级1043 Is It a Binary Search Tree :[C++题解]判断二叉搜索树BST、给定前序序列和中序序列

    文章目录 题目分析 题目链接 题目分析 二叉搜索树(BST):左子树小于根结点,右子树大于等于根结点. 二叉搜索树的中序遍历一定是有序序列.所谓中序遍历:先访问左子树,再访问根结点,最后访问右子树. ...

  5. 看动画学算法之:二叉搜索树BST

    文章目录 简介 BST的基本性质 BST的构建 BST的搜索 BST的插入 BST的删除 看动画学算法之:二叉搜索树BST 简介 树是类似于链表的数据结构,和链表的线性结构不同的是,树是具有层次结构的 ...

  6. c# treeview查找并选中节点_最通俗易懂的二叉查找树(BST)详解

    原来来自 呆萌数据结构-06二叉查找树​imoegirl.com 二叉查找树(Binary Search Tree),简写BST,是满足某些条件的特殊二叉树.任何一个节点的左子树上的点,都必须小于当前 ...

  7. 码农的自我修炼之路-----BST

    今天终于申请了博客,在职业生涯即将开始的时侯,我要培养自己码农的基本素质了,嘎嘎.养成写技术博客的习惯,为自己,也为分享.新司机要开车了,请系好安全带~吼吼吼吼吼! 今天刷了一条leetcode题,是 ...

  8. 有序二叉树c语言,二叉搜索树(BST)的实现(C语言)(原创)

    叉搜索树(Binary Search Tree)的一般形式如下图所示,每个节点中的元素大于它的左子树中的所有元素,小于它的右子树中的所有元素.对该图中的二叉树进行中序遍历得到一个从小到大排列的有序序列 ...

  9. 《恋上数据结构第1季》二叉搜索树BST

    二叉搜索树(BinarySearchTree) BST 接口设计 BST 基础 添加元素: add() 删除元素: remove() 删除节点 – 叶子节点 删除节点 – 度为1的节点 删除节点 – ...

最新文章

  1. Spring Security 实战干货:自定义异常处理
  2. jQuery EasyUI 表单插件 - Datebox 日期框
  3. Matplotlib使用scatter函数在Python中绘制气泡图(bubble plot)、通过size参数指定数据点的大小、自定义不同分组的气泡的色彩
  4. 构建之法 第6~7章读后感和对Scrum的理解
  5. OPPO A59s手机系统时间停止运行
  6. Python中的Dask数组
  7. (74)Verilog HDL系统函数和任务:$readmemb
  8. 中国替扎尼定行业市场供需与战略研究报告
  9. BZOJ 3679 数位DP
  10. 学完这篇Charles抓包教程,我直接把fiddler卸载了
  11. poi 导出excel 中合并单元格
  12. 【C语言】冒泡排序法
  13. 爱情保卫战 - 爱情保鲜剂 语录收集
  14. jclasslib安装
  15. 建立民间贷款集资合法化
  16. 计算机二级考试python考试大纲
  17. linux下7z文件解压命令
  18. NFT 的潜力:扩展的艺术品鉴定证书
  19. 导数求函数的单调性与极值习题
  20. 小白兔写话_可爱的小白兔二年级写话

热门文章

  1. 抢先报名 Google 谷歌“游戏出海的下一个金矿——抢滩东南亚”线上研讨会
  2. Google Sites开始向所有人免费开放 可自由建个人主页
  3. 学习笔记4--高精度地图关键技术(下)
  4. 【UE虚幻引擎】UE修改分辨率的3种方法
  5. 数据湖04:数据湖技术架构演进
  6. 2023年全国最新道路运输从业人员精选真题及答案66
  7. Ajax旧瓶装新酒的噱头--技术简介
  8. satis 搭建 Composer 私有库的方法
  9. [附源码]SSM计算机毕业设计智能视频推荐网站JAVA
  10. 导航、制导与控制、路径规划、运动控制、小白入门!